Front A/C Pressure Transducer - Installation






INSTALLATION

NOTE: Replacement of the O-ring seal is required anytime an A/C pressure transducer is removed. Failure to replace the rubber O-ring seal may result in a refrigerant system leak.





1. Lubricate a new rubber O-ring seal with clean refrigerant oil and install it onto the fitting on top of the A/C receiver/drier (3). Use only the specified O-ring seal as it is made of special material for R-134a. Use only refrigerant oil of the type required for the A/C compressor.
2. Install the A/C pressure transducer (2) onto the fitting. Tighten the A/C pressure transducer to 5.6 Nm (50 in. lbs.).
3. Connect the wire harness connector (1) to the A/C pressure transducer.
4. Install the air cleaner housing and inlet duct.
5. Reconnect the negative battery cable.
